The Band of the 154 Preobrazhensky Regiment Scored Full House in Moscow’s Sokolniki Park

Go back

Incredibly hot and sunny, this summer in Moscow is drawing thousands of Muscovites and guests of the capital into the shadow of city parks and gardens. And as many years ago they are full of sounds of beautiful music. Last Saturday evening in Sokolniki Park was marked by the beautiful performance of the Band of the 154 Preobrazhensky Regiment, one of the best military bands of the Russian Armed Forces and permanent participant of the Spasskaya Tower International Military Tattoo.

Led by Captain Oleg Tyshuk, the band tried to predict and accommodate music tastes and interests of everyone present, performing various Russian and foreign music pieces of different styles and epochs. Besame Mucho by Consuelo Velázquez, Hello Dolly by Jerry Herman, Hit the Road Jack by ‎Percy Mayfield, hits by ABBA, Victor Tsoi and Valery Sutkin were just some of the compositions performed by the ensemble that day. Thundering ovations and numerous bravos accompanied the artists throughout the concert, carried out within the Military Bands in the City Parks.

The Military Bands in the City Parks a unique program carried out by the Directorate of the Spasskaya Tower International Military Music Festival with the support of the Russian Ministry of Defense and Moscow’s Department of Culture.

It offers Muscovites and guests of the capital an opportunity to listen to some of the best military bands of the Russian Armed Forces, Emergency Ministry, National Guard Forces, Federal Security Service and Federal Guard Service. Throughout the summer sounds of classical, popular, jazz and rock music will fill in the air of Moscow. This year military musicians will stage 16 concerts in 14 capital’s parks and gardens.
